Output 80a329509e718204bebc1820114981263eb74fedf3a3f2f3a1a06e8953c1a2e0:0

value
578273
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ca874118c38f2e8a01a55a9fe06d418233fb3521 OP_EQUAL
address
3L9tSvf1vhiPX9hiVEE2oZTkKG8DjhKRhf
transaction
80a329509e718204bebc1820114981263eb74fedf3a3f2f3a1a06e8953c1a2e0
spent
true